On Thursday, at Cuttack railway station, a lady passenger had fallen from running Puduchery-Howrah Express at Cuttack Railway Station, at around 4 pm. She was lifted and pushed back to the train by an alert railway official.
The middle-aged woman was trying to get off a running train when she fell down and was caught between the platform and the locomotive. She managed to hold on to the hand-rails but her feet were dragging against the platform, till a railway staff came to her rescue, pushing her back inside the coach.
Senior Section Engineer/Signal & Telecom/Cuttack, Shri T R Barik showcased bravery and dived to save her. As per official sources, General Manager East Coast Railway has sanctioned a cash award to T R Barik for exemplary presence of mind and passenger safety consciousness.
ECoRly sources said the passenger was trying to get off the train as it had slowed down at the station. The train does not have a scheduled stoppage at Cuttack, but the passenger seemed unaware of it.
